Microsoft.Network networkWatchers/flowLogs
本文內容
Bicep 資源定義
networkWatchers/flowLogs 資源類型可以使用目標作業來部署:
如需每個 API 版本中已變更屬性的清單,請參閱 變更記錄檔 。
若要建立 Microsoft.Network/networkWatchers/flowLogs 資源,請將下列 Bicep 新增至範本。
resource symbolicname 'Microsoft.Network/networkWatchers/flowLogs@2024-05-01' = {
parent: resourceSymbolicName
identity: {
type: 'string'
userAssignedIdentities: {
{customized property}: {}
}
}
location: 'string'
name: 'string'
properties: {
enabled: bool
enabledFilteringCriteria: 'string'
flowAnalyticsConfiguration: {
networkWatcherFlowAnalyticsConfiguration: {
enabled: bool
trafficAnalyticsInterval: int
workspaceId: 'string'
workspaceRegion: 'string'
workspaceResourceId: 'string'
}
}
format: {
type: 'string'
version: int
}
retentionPolicy: {
days: int
enabled: bool
}
storageId: 'string'
targetResourceId: 'string'
}
tags: {
{customized property}: 'string'
}
}
屬性值
Components1Jq1T4ISchemasManagedserviceidentityPropertiesUserassignedidentitiesAdditionalproperties
名字
描述
價值
類型
流量記錄檔的文件類型。
'JSON'
版本
流程記錄的版本(修訂)。
int
名字
描述
價值
啟用
啟用/停用流量記錄的旗標。
bool
enabledFilteringCriteria
選擇性欄位,可根據 SrcIP、SrcPort、DstIP、DstPort、通訊協定、加密、方向和動作來篩選網路流量記錄。 如果未指定,則會記錄所有網路流量。
字串
flowAnalyticsConfiguration
定義使用分析組態的參數。
TrafficAnalyticsProperties
格式
定義流程記錄格式的參數。
FlowLogFormatParameters
retentionPolicy
定義流量記錄保留原則的參數。
RetentionPolicyParameters
storageId
用來儲存流量記錄的記憶體帳戶標識碼。
字串 (必要)
targetResourceId
將套用流量記錄的網路安全組標識碼。
字串 (必要)
ManagedServiceIdentity
名字
描述
價值
類型
用於資源的身分識別類型。 類型 'SystemAssigned, UserAssigned' 包含隱含建立的身分識別和一組使用者指派的身分識別。 類型 『None』 會從虛擬機中移除任何身分識別。
'None' 'SystemAssigned' 'SystemAssigned, UserAssigned' 'UserAssigned'
userAssignedIdentities
與資源相關聯的使用者身分識別清單。 使用者身分識別字典索引鍵參考的格式為 ARM 資源標識符:'/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.ManagedIdentity/userAssignedIdentities/{identityName}'。
ManagedServiceIdentityUserAssignedIdentities
ManagedServiceIdentityUserAssignedIdentities
Microsoft.Network/networkWatchers/flowLogs
RetentionPolicyParameters
名字
描述
價值
日
保留流量記錄檔記錄的天數。
int
啟用
啟用/停用保留的旗標。
bool
TrafficAnalyticsConfigurationProperties
名字
描述
價值
啟用
啟用/停用使用分析的旗標。
bool
trafficAnalyticsInterval
以分鐘為單位的間隔,決定TA服務應該執行流程分析的頻率。
int
workspaceId
附加工作區的資源 GUID。
字串
workspaceRegion
附加工作區的位置。
字串
workspaceResourceId
附加工作區的資源標識碼。
字串
TrafficAnalyticsProperties
快速入門範例
下列快速入門範例會部署此資源類型。
ARM 樣本資源定義
networkWatchers/flowLogs 資源類型可以使用目標作業來部署:
如需每個 API 版本中已變更屬性的清單,請參閱 變更記錄檔 。
若要建立 Microsoft.Network/networkWatchers/flowLogs 資源,請將下列 JSON 新增至範本。
{
"type": "Microsoft.Network/networkWatchers/flowLogs",
"apiVersion": "2024-05-01",
"name": "string",
"identity": {
"type": "string",
"userAssignedIdentities": {
"{customized property}": {
}
}
},
"location": "string",
"properties": {
"enabled": "bool",
"enabledFilteringCriteria": "string",
"flowAnalyticsConfiguration": {
"networkWatcherFlowAnalyticsConfiguration": {
"enabled": "bool",
"trafficAnalyticsInterval": "int",
"workspaceId": "string",
"workspaceRegion": "string",
"workspaceResourceId": "string"
}
},
"format": {
"type": "string",
"version": "int"
},
"retentionPolicy": {
"days": "int",
"enabled": "bool"
},
"storageId": "string",
"targetResourceId": "string"
},
"tags": {
"{customized property}": "string"
}
}
屬性值
Components1Jq1T4ISchemasManagedserviceidentityPropertiesUserassignedidentitiesAdditionalproperties
名字
描述
價值
類型
流量記錄檔的文件類型。
'JSON'
版本
流程記錄的版本(修訂)。
int
名字
描述
價值
啟用
啟用/停用流量記錄的旗標。
bool
enabledFilteringCriteria
選擇性欄位,可根據 SrcIP、SrcPort、DstIP、DstPort、通訊協定、加密、方向和動作來篩選網路流量記錄。 如果未指定,則會記錄所有網路流量。
字串
flowAnalyticsConfiguration
定義使用分析組態的參數。
TrafficAnalyticsProperties
格式
定義流程記錄格式的參數。
FlowLogFormatParameters
retentionPolicy
定義流量記錄保留原則的參數。
RetentionPolicyParameters
storageId
用來儲存流量記錄的記憶體帳戶標識碼。
字串 (必要)
targetResourceId
將套用流量記錄的網路安全組標識碼。
字串 (必要)
ManagedServiceIdentity
名字
描述
價值
類型
用於資源的身分識別類型。 類型 'SystemAssigned, UserAssigned' 包含隱含建立的身分識別和一組使用者指派的身分識別。 類型 『None』 會從虛擬機中移除任何身分識別。
'None' 'SystemAssigned' 'SystemAssigned, UserAssigned' 'UserAssigned'
userAssignedIdentities
與資源相關聯的使用者身分識別清單。 使用者身分識別字典索引鍵參考的格式為 ARM 資源標識符:'/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.ManagedIdentity/userAssignedIdentities/{identityName}'。
ManagedServiceIdentityUserAssignedIdentities
ManagedServiceIdentityUserAssignedIdentities
Microsoft.Network/networkWatchers/flowLogs
RetentionPolicyParameters
名字
描述
價值
日
保留流量記錄檔記錄的天數。
int
啟用
啟用/停用保留的旗標。
bool
TrafficAnalyticsConfigurationProperties
名字
描述
價值
啟用
啟用/停用使用分析的旗標。
bool
trafficAnalyticsInterval
以分鐘為單位的間隔,決定TA服務應該執行流程分析的頻率。
int
workspaceId
附加工作區的資源 GUID。
字串
workspaceRegion
附加工作區的位置。
字串
workspaceResourceId
附加工作區的資源標識碼。
字串
TrafficAnalyticsProperties
快速入門範本
下列快速入門範本會部署此資源類型。
networkWatchers/flowLogs 資源類型可以使用目標作業來部署:
如需每個 API 版本中已變更屬性的清單,請參閱 變更記錄檔 。
若要建立 Microsoft.Network/networkWatchers/flowLogs 資源,請將下列 Terraform 新增至您的範本。
resource "azapi_resource" "symbolicname" {
type = "Microsoft.Network/networkWatchers/flowLogs@2024-05-01"
name = "string"
identity = {
type = "string"
userAssignedIdentities = {
{customized property} = {
}
}
}
location = "string"
tags = {
{customized property} = "string"
}
body = jsonencode({
properties = {
enabled = bool
enabledFilteringCriteria = "string"
flowAnalyticsConfiguration = {
networkWatcherFlowAnalyticsConfiguration = {
enabled = bool
trafficAnalyticsInterval = int
workspaceId = "string"
workspaceRegion = "string"
workspaceResourceId = "string"
}
}
format = {
type = "string"
version = int
}
retentionPolicy = {
days = int
enabled = bool
}
storageId = "string"
targetResourceId = "string"
}
})
}
屬性值
Components1Jq1T4ISchemasManagedserviceidentityPropertiesUserassignedidentitiesAdditionalproperties
名字
描述
價值
類型
流量記錄檔的文件類型。
'JSON'
版本
流程記錄的版本(修訂)。
int
名字
描述
價值
啟用
啟用/停用流量記錄的旗標。
bool
enabledFilteringCriteria
選擇性欄位,可根據 SrcIP、SrcPort、DstIP、DstPort、通訊協定、加密、方向和動作來篩選網路流量記錄。 如果未指定,則會記錄所有網路流量。
字串
flowAnalyticsConfiguration
定義使用分析組態的參數。
TrafficAnalyticsProperties
格式
定義流程記錄格式的參數。
FlowLogFormatParameters
retentionPolicy
定義流量記錄保留原則的參數。
RetentionPolicyParameters
storageId
用來儲存流量記錄的記憶體帳戶標識碼。
字串 (必要)
targetResourceId
將套用流量記錄的網路安全組標識碼。
字串 (必要)
ManagedServiceIdentity
名字
描述
價值
類型
用於資源的身分識別類型。 類型 'SystemAssigned, UserAssigned' 包含隱含建立的身分識別和一組使用者指派的身分識別。 類型 『None』 會從虛擬機中移除任何身分識別。
'None' 'SystemAssigned' 'SystemAssigned, UserAssigned' 'UserAssigned'
userAssignedIdentities
與資源相關聯的使用者身分識別清單。 使用者身分識別字典索引鍵參考的格式為 ARM 資源標識符:'/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.ManagedIdentity/userAssignedIdentities/{identityName}'。
ManagedServiceIdentityUserAssignedIdentities
ManagedServiceIdentityUserAssignedIdentities
Microsoft.Network/networkWatchers/flowLogs
RetentionPolicyParameters
名字
描述
價值
日
保留流量記錄檔記錄的天數。
int
啟用
啟用/停用保留的旗標。
bool
TrafficAnalyticsConfigurationProperties
名字
描述
價值
啟用
啟用/停用使用分析的旗標。
bool
trafficAnalyticsInterval
以分鐘為單位的間隔,決定TA服務應該執行流程分析的頻率。
int
workspaceId
附加工作區的資源 GUID。
字串
workspaceRegion
附加工作區的位置。
字串
workspaceResourceId
附加工作區的資源標識碼。
字串
TrafficAnalyticsProperties